Knowledge of the Industry

Inhaling asbestos fibers from the air can cause a range of conditions and diseases. Mesothelioma is the most hazardous and fatal form of asbestos exposure. However, other asbestos-related diseases are also present. Pleural disease (fibrosis in the lungs, which may cause shortness-of-breath) and lung cancer are among these. Exposure to asbestos case can also increase the risk of cancer developing in the stomach, larynx and gallbladder.

The knowledge of the Statute of Limitations

Asbestos victims have a limited time frame to make a claim. It is essential for a victim to find an attorney who is knowledgeable about the time limit for filing a lawsuit. This will help ensure that the victim is not in a position to pursue their case because of missed filing deadlines.

In the majority of personal injury cases, the statute of limitations starts when someone is injured. However in cases involving asbestos exposure there is a particular rule known as the discovery rule. The statute of limitations is in effect when the asbestos disease has been identified, and not when the individual first became exposed to asbestos. This is because m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ses typically have a long latency period.

The discovery rule is crucial for victims, as it allows them the opportunity to sue companies who exposed them to asbestos in an unjust manner. A mesothelioma suit is a personal injury claim. It involves monetary compensation for damages, including loss of income, medical expenses, and pain and suffering. The family members of a victim that died from m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related disease, can also bring a wrongful-death lawsuit. In wrongful death lawsuits juries award compensation to the victims and their family members for funeral costs and loss companionship. Asbestos victims may also be eligible to file a workers compensation claim against their employer for financial aid. They may also be eligible for VA benefits if they have served in the military. Workers' compensation claims are generally settled out of court, while mesothelioma lawsuits often go to trial.
